The setting of this life journey takes place during a 358 mile bike trek on an 18 speed mountain
bike, that started in Anchorage and ended in Fairbanks, Alaska in August of 1987. During this
time I have remembrances of my childhood and young adult life. At a very young age I started
seeking adventure, fun and happiness in drugs, but I looked in the wrong place, because all I
found was death and destruction. This narrative has more than an interesting story line. It tells about a tragedy that can take place in any young person’s life, it just so happens that this young person’s life was mine. On the onset of the drug revolution trying to educate us young people on just how devastating drugs are to a life would have been a fumble attempt by parents and educators, because back then there was no one that they could use as an example of an of a destroyed life. Now, twenty-five years later there are millions of lives that have been shattered and countless families broken. This is the account of one of those lives that was blessed enough to live to tell about it. My hope is that by my sharing my experience with youth and young adults, I will save them the heartache and pain my family and I have had to live with all these years. This book is not about religion, although there are religious overtones. It is about Drugs — the Life Destroyer and how my promising life was shattered because of the poor choices I made as a youth. My belief in the graces of God is what has set my life on course again, and is what motivates me to reach out to today’s youth. |
